导图社区 图灵机
这是一个关于图灵机的思维导图,讲述了图灵机的相关故事,如果你对图灵机的故事感兴趣,欢迎对该思维导图收藏和点赞~
社区模板帮助中心,点此进入>>
Turing Machine
图灵机
概述
图灵机是一种理论计算模型,用于研究可计算的问题
图灵机由英国逻辑学家阿兰·图灵于1936年提出
图灵机包含一个无限长的纸带,一个读写头,一个控制器
图灵机的组成
控制器
控制器是图灵机的核心部分,负责控制图灵机的运行
控制器包含一个状态寄存器,用于存储图灵机的当前状态
控制器还包含一个指令集,用于指导图灵机的操作
读写头
读写头是图灵机的输入输出设备,负责在纸带上读写符号
读写头可以沿着纸带移动,改变纸带上的符号
纸带
纸带是图灵机的存储设备,用于存储图灵机运行的数据
纸带上的符号可以是数字、字母或其他符号
纸带可以无限延长,以满足图灵机计算的需求
图灵机的运行过程
图灵机从初始状态开始运行
图灵机根据控制器的指令集,对纸带上的符号进行操作
图灵机在运行过程中,可能会改变状态,以适应不同的计算任务
图灵机运行结束后,会在纸带上输出计算结果
图灵机的应用
图灵机为现代计算机的发展奠定了理论基础
图灵机证明了可计算问题的存在,推动了计算理论的研究
图灵机在密码学、人工智能等领域也有广泛的应用
图灵机的局限性
图灵机只能处理有限长度的输入,无法处理无限长的输入
图灵机无法处理不可计算的问题,如停机问题
图灵机无法处理带有时间限制的问题,如实时计算问题;